IFS In-Site Single Phase Duplex Control Panel Description

Demand Dose or Timed Dose, Float or C-Level™ Sensor Controlled System for Pump Control, System Monitoring, Event Logging and Reporting

The IFS In-Site® Duplex control panel is designed to control two alternating 120/208/240V single phase pumps in water and sewage installations. The IFS panel features a simple, easy-to-use touch pad on the inner door for programming and system monitoring. The panel configuration can be easily converted to demand dose or timed dose in the field.

The IFS In-Site® panel monitors and records system events including pump run times, pump cycles, alarm conditions, power outages, service calls and more. Plug the flash drive (included) into the USB port located on the inner door of the IFS In-Site® control panel to download system events. The pre-loaded software on the flash drive formulates system data for you, creating reports quickly in an easy-to-read format so system conditions can be easily identified and corrected. In addition, the IFS In-Site® panel logs any changes made to the system settings which helps protect service providers, and tracks service calls made to the panel.

The optional C-Level™ sensor is a pressure transducer that senses the liquid level in the tank and sends a signal to the IFS panel. Pump activation levels can be adjusted by using the panel touch pad. C-Level™ CL40 sensor operating range is 3-39.9 inches (7.6-101.3 cm). C-Level™ CL100 sensor operating range is 3-99.5 inches (7.6-252.7 cm).

SJE-Rhombus Model IFS Single Phase Duplex Panel Components

    Touch Pad Features:
  1. Level Status Indicators Illuminate when Floats or Set Points are Activated; Alarm will Activate if a Float Operates out of Sequence.
  2. HOA (Hand-Off-Automatic) Buttons Control Pump Mode with Indication; Hand Mode Defaults to Automatic when Stop Level or Redundant Off Level is Reached.
  3. Pump Run Indicator Illuminates when Pump is Called to Run.
  4. LED Display for System Information Including: Level in Inches or Centimeters (C-Level™ only), Mode, Pump Elapsed Time (hh;mm), Events (cycles), Alarm Counter, Float Error Count, Timed Dose Override Counter (timed dose only), and ON/OFF Times (timed dose only).
  5. NEXT Push Button Toggles Display.
  6. UP and SET Push Buttons Used to Set Pump ON/OFF Times (timed dose only), Pump Operation (alternate 1-2 and 2-1), Date and Hour, Activation Levels (C-Level™ only)
    Panel Components:
  1. Enclosure Base Measures 16 x 14 x 6 inches. NEMA 4X (ultraviolet stabilized thermoplastic with removable mounting feet for outdoor or indoor use).
  2. Red LED Beacon Provides 360° Visual Check of Alarm Condition.
  3. Exterior Alarm Test/Normal/Silence Switch Allows Horn and Light to be Tested and Horn to be Silenced in an Alarm Condition. Alarm Automatically Resets Once Alarm Condition is Cleared.
  4. Alarm Horn Provides Audio Warning of Alarm Condition (83 to 85 decibel rating).
  5. Circuit Breakers (optional) Provide Pump Disconnect and Branch Circuit Protection.
  6. Power Relays Controls Pump by Switching Electrical Lines; Definite Purpose Contactors Used When Pump Full Load Amps are Above 15
  7. Float Connection Terminal Block
  8. Incoming Control / Alarm Power & Pump Terminal Block
  9. Control Power Indicator/Fuse Indicator Light Illuminates if Control Power is Present in Panel. Alarm will Activate if Control Fuse is Blown.
  10. Alarm Power Indicator/Fuse Indicator Light Illuminates if Alarm Power is Present in Panel. Alarm Activates if Control Fuse is Blown (Not Shown)
  11. Ground Lugs
  12. Incoming Pump Power Connections
  13. RF Filter
  14. Power Supply
  15. Control Fuse
  16. Alarm Fuse
  17. USB Port for Flash Drive to Download Time-Stamped System Events
  18. Manual Report Switch Date and Time Stamps Service Calls
  19. NOTE: Options, Voltage, and Amp Range Selected May Change Enclosure Size and Component Layout
    NOTE: Schematic/Wiring Diagram and Pump Specification Label are Located Inside the Panel on Enclosure Cover.
